Working with the Clinical Lead, the post holder will be ensuring the delivery of care to a consistently high standard, following policies and procedures.

The post holder will be assisting the Clinical Lead in maintaining the efficiency of the Day Surgery Unit including Ward, Recovery and Pre Assessment, developing a team and monitoring quality standards. Day Surgery ward duties may be required.

Wimborne Day Surgery Unit welcomes applications from Registered Theatre Practitioners and Registered Nurses to join our friendly team. We pride ourselves in delivering the very highest standards of patient care at all times. We support professional development of our team to ensure that the service we deliver is of the highest quality.

Working at Wimborne is a real opportunity to work alongside our consultant surgeons and experienced colleagues, delivering General, Laparoscopic, Orthopaedic, Gynae, Podiatry, and Oral Surgery specialities.

As part of the team you will be valued and supported to use your existing knowledge and skills whilst developing any new skills required as opportunities arise to develop the service further.

This is a part-time post 25 hours per week. The unit is currently open from Monday - Friday from 07.00am - 20.00pm hours.

Applications from candidates that require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are unfortunately ineligible to apply for this position.

Main duties of the job

This post is for an experienced surgical nurse to join our team to work on the Day Surgery Ward, admitting patients and caring for them during their recovery period until they are ready to be discharged home.

Within the role there will be a requirement to work at other sites within the organisation and at University Hospitals Dorset.

Employment in this post requires an Enhanced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S) check, which the Trust will cover the cost of. Applicants who subscribe to the DBS update service are able to present a valid DBS certificate instead of requiring a new check.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
